Description

The successful candidate will be responsible for the water treatment plant, the demineralizer plant, the bubbling fluidized bed boiler the hog fuel handling system and effluent treatment.

Other duties will include:

    Ensuring a safe, efficient work environment
    Observing and recording steam, fuel, water and power consumption
    Instructing apprentices, labourers and maintenance assistants

Qualifications

Third Class Engineering Certificate is required, as well as experience in a pulp mill facility or power engineering plant.
